The original painting (oil on linen) of this print was the very first painting I did after returning home from the Florence Academy of Art workshop (2016) where I was taught the traditional methods of realist painting used by the Masters, translating nature in a way that is both anatomically accurate and artistically beautiful.
The genre of Still Life painting has been a valuable addition to my figurative work in that I’ve developed a style of my own that focuses on creating harmoniously balanced compositions using only a few beautiful and simple objects.
The little gravy jug featured in in this piece has been in my collection of bric-a-brac for years and I was very happy to find a use for it. It cost me $5 from a garage sale and while it has a pretty navy~blue oriental design which I love, I didn't think it had any value. It was only recently that I discovered that in fact it is quite old, being part of a 1880’s English dinner set from T.P Tunstall & Co.
